Maintenance: Complied with Slick SB-15A.

Slick released SB-15A, updated on 12-Nov-18.  It effectively states that some K3008 distributor gears were improperly manufactured.  Gears with a copper electrode have to replaced with gears with Monel electrodes.  

Turns out that the plastic didn't properly form around those electrodes.  You can see that difference in the image below from one of my mags.  The plastic is clearly less encompassing on the copper electrode.  This poor plastic formation can cause the electrode to come loose.


The process to remove the mags, pull the gears, reset the E-gap and reinstall the mags was maybe 4 hours.  Most of that time was me trying to line up the mag timing and screw the P-lead wire back on the upside-down right mag.

Here's a pic of the the distributor block from one of my mags.  I was surprised to see the electrode posts in that condition.  It's normal, however.
